Duties & Responsibilities
- Design and implement end-to-end Adobe CJA solutions, integrating data from multiple sources to create a unified customer view.
- Develop scalable data schemas and mapping plans to align with client business objectives.
- Work with Adobe Experience Platform (AEP) to ingest and manage customer data from online and offline sources.
- Ensure seamless integration between Adobe CJA, AEP, and other Adobe Experience Cloud products.
- Enable advanced analytics capabilities such as pathing, cohort analysis, and multi-channel attribution.
- Design and build interactive dashboards and visualizations within CJA to present actionable insights.
- Define and document implementation workflows, governance standards, and data management best practices.
- Oversee the deployment and testing of solutions to ensure high-quality, accurate data processing.
- Partner with clients to identify key metrics and KPIs aligned with business goals.
- Collaborate with marketing, IT, and analytics teams to ensure successful delivery of customer journey insights.
- Provide hands-on training to clients and internal teams to maximize the adoption and utilization of Adobe CJA.
- Develop comprehensive documentation and knowledge transfer materials to support ongoing use.
Knowledge, Education & Experience Required
- 5 years of hands-on experience with Adobe Analytics and/or Adobe Customer Journey Analytics.
- Proficiency in using Adobe Experience Platform (AEP) for data ingestion and processing.
- Strong understanding of data modeling, ETL processes, and real-time data pipelines.
- Experience with APIs, SQL, and other data manipulation tools for advanced data integration.
- Familiarity with JSON schemas, identity stitching, and cross-device tracking.
- Deep knowledge of customer journey mapping, multi-touch attribution, and segmentation strategies.
- Proven ability to translate complex datasets into actionable insights and recommendations.
- Demonstrated expertise in troubleshooting data integrity issues and optimizing workflows.
- Excellent communication and presentation skills for engaging both technical and non-technical stakeholders.
- Strong organizational and project management skills to handle multiple priorities effectively.
Bonus
- Experience integrating other Adobe Experience Cloud tools (e.g., Adobe Target, Audience Manager, Campaign).
- Adobe certifications (e.g., Adobe CJA Practitioner, Adobe Analytics Architect).
- Familiarity with marketing platforms (e.g., Salesforce, Marketo) and third-party data tools.
- Knowledge of data privacy regulations (e.g., GDPR, CCPA) and their impact on data strategies.
